EDITORS COMMENTS
This vibrant and captivating cover image is from The Bystander's Summer Number, published in 1935, showcasing the glamour and excitement of tennis during the thirties. The cover features an athletic lady tennis player in mid-hit, dressed in a stylish white ensemble, as she engages in a lively match on a suburban clay court. The lush green foliage and the contrasting red clay court create a picturesque backdrop for the dynamic scene. The historical context of this image transports us back to an era when tennis was a popular and fashionable sport, with Wimbledon being the pinnacle of international competition. The cover's rich colours and intricate details evoke a sense of nostalgia and remind us of the charm and elegance of the 1930s.
